About agriculture in Weobley
Weobley is a historic village located in the county of Herefordshire, England, nestled within the picturesque landscape of the Wye Valley area. The surrounding rural terrain is characterized by rolling green hills, fertile valleys, and traditional timber-framed architecture. This scenic countryside offers a quintessential English pastoral view, with well-preserved natural habitats and managed woodland interspersed between expansive farming estates.
The agriculture around Weobley is diverse and deeply rooted in the traditions of Herefordshire. The region is particularly renowned for its cider apple orchards and hop gardens, which have shaped the local economy for centuries. In addition to these specialist crops, the area supports extensive livestock farming, primarily beef cattle and sheep grazing on the lush pastures, along with arable fields dedicated to cereals and potatoes.
For agricultural professionals and seasonal workers, Weobley and its environs offer steady employment opportunities throughout the year. Peak demand occurs during the fruit and hop harvests in late summer and autumn, requiring a significant temporary workforce. Agronomists can find roles focusing on orchard management and crop protection, while general farm laborers are often needed for livestock care and maintenance of the historic farming infrastructure common in this part of the West Midlands.
